Obaseki Pays A Thank You Visit To Diri, Bayelsa Governor

Edo State Governor, Mr. Godwin Obaseki, on Wednesday visited his Bayelsa State counterpart, Senator Douye Diri, at the Bayelsa Government House, in Yenogoa. 

The visit is coming days after the Independent National Electoral Commission (INEC) declared Obaseki as the winner of the Sept. 19 Edo Governorship election.

Igbere TV correspondent in Yenogoa reports that the Edo governor was in Bayelsa to express gratitude to Diri and the people of the state for their support which made his re-election possible.

Governor Obaseki, who said he remains grateful to Senator Diri, described his victory in the election as a unifying factor for the South-South region of Nigeria. 

On his part, Governor Diri described Obaseki’s re-election as triumph for democracy in Nigeria, saying it was a litmus test that the country passed creditably. 

He noted that the Edo governor’s victory was significant to people of the state as it proved that power comes only from God and not man. 

Governor Diri lauded Obaseki for his tenacity just as he praised the people of Edo for standing by their governor.

Igbere TV reports that Obaseki was accompanied by his wife, his deputy, Philip Shuaibu, his wife, PDP National Vice Chairman (South-South), Chief Dan Orbih, Senators and Rep members from the state, top government functionaries and party chieftains among others.

Governor Obaseki defeated Pastor Osagie Ize-Iyamu, candidate of the All Progressives Congress (APC), 12 other contestants to win the just concluded September 19 Governorship election in Edo state.
